// Package changes compares structured briefing snapshots. package changes import ( "fmt" "math" "sort" "time" "gitea.maximumdirect.net/eric/weatherreporter/internal/briefing" "gitea.maximumdirect.net/eric/weatherreporter/internal/forecast" ) type Thresholds struct { TemperatureDegrees float64 PrecipProbabilityPoints int WindGustMilesPerHour int PrecipTimingShiftMinutes int } type Change struct { Type string `json:"type"` Message string `json:"message"` Previous string `json:"previous,omitempty"` Current string `json:"current,omitempty"` } func CompareDaily(previous briefing.Package, current briefing.Package, thresholds Thresholds) ([]Change, error) { if previous.Daily == nil { return nil, fmt.Errorf("previous daily briefing is required") } if current.Daily == nil { return nil, fmt.Errorf("current daily briefing is required") } var changes []Change changes = append(changes, compareTemperature(previous.Daily.BottomLine.Temperature, current.Daily.BottomLine.Temperature, thresholds.TemperatureDegrees)...) changes = append(changes, comparePrecipitation(previous.Daily.BottomLine.MaxPrecipProbability, current.Daily.BottomLine.MaxPrecipProbability, thresholds)...) changes = append(changes, compareWind(previous.Daily.BottomLine.PeakWindGust, current.Daily.BottomLine.PeakWindGust, float64(thresholds.WindGustMilesPerHour))...) changes = append(changes, compareAlerts(previous.Daily.RelevantAlerts, current.Daily.RelevantAlerts)...) changes = append(changes, compareIndicators(aggregateIndicators(previous.Daily.Dayparts), aggregateIndicators(current.Daily.Dayparts))...) return changes, nil } func compareTemperature(previous forecast.Range, current forecast.Range, threshold float64) []Change { var changes []Change if previous.Min != nil && current.Min != nil && differenceAtLeast(*previous.Min, *current.Min, threshold) { changes = append(changes, Change{ Type: "temperature_shift", Message: fmt.Sprintf("Low temperature changed from %.0f to %.0f.", *previous.Min, *current.Min), Previous: fmt.Sprintf("%.0f", *previous.Min), Current: fmt.Sprintf("%.0f", *current.Min), }) } if previous.Max != nil && current.Max != nil && differenceAtLeast(*previous.Max, *current.Max, threshold) { changes = append(changes, Change{ Type: "temperature_shift", Message: fmt.Sprintf("High temperature changed from %.0f to %.0f.", *previous.Max, *current.Max), Previous: fmt.Sprintf("%.0f", *previous.Max), Current: fmt.Sprintf("%.0f", *current.Max), }) } return changes } func comparePrecipitation(previous *forecast.TimedValue, current *forecast.TimedValue, thresholds Thresholds) []Change { if previous == nil || current == nil { return nil } var changes []Change previousCategory := precipitationCategory(previous.Value) currentCategory := precipitationCategory(current.Value) if previousCategory != currentCategory || differenceAtLeast(previous.Value, current.Value, float64(thresholds.PrecipProbabilityPoints)) { changes = append(changes, Change{ Type: "precip_probability_change", Message: fmt.Sprintf("Peak precipitation chance changed from %.0f%% (%s) to %.0f%% (%s).", previous.Value, previousCategory, current.Value, currentCategory), Previous: fmt.Sprintf("%.0f%% %s", previous.Value, previousCategory), Current: fmt.Sprintf("%.0f%% %s", current.Value, currentCategory), }) } shiftMinutes := int(math.Abs(current.Time.Sub(previous.Time).Minutes())) if thresholds.PrecipTimingShiftMinutes > 0 && shiftMinutes >= thresholds.PrecipTimingShiftMinutes { changes = append(changes, Change{ Type: "precip_timing_shift", Message: fmt.Sprintf("Peak precipitation timing shifted from %s to %s.", clock(previous.Time), clock(current.Time)), Previous: clock(previous.Time), Current: clock(current.Time), }) } return changes } func compareWind(previous *forecast.TimedValue, current *forecast.TimedValue, threshold float64) []Change { if previous == nil || current == nil || !differenceAtLeast(previous.Value, current.Value, threshold) { return nil } return []Change{{ Type: "wind_gust_change", Message: fmt.Sprintf("Peak wind gust changed from %.0f mph to %.0f mph.", previous.Value, current.Value), Previous: fmt.Sprintf("%.0f mph", previous.Value), Current: fmt.Sprintf("%.0f mph", current.Value), }} } func compareAlerts(previous []forecast.AlertOverlap, current []forecast.AlertOverlap) []Change { previousSet := alertSet(previous) currentSet := alertSet(current) var changes []Change for event := range currentSet { if _, ok := previousSet[event]; !ok { changes = append(changes, Change{Type: "alert_added", Message: fmt.Sprintf("Alert added: %s.", event), Current: event}) } } for event := range previousSet { if _, ok := currentSet[event]; !ok { changes = append(changes, Change{Type: "alert_removed", Message: fmt.Sprintf("Alert removed: %s.", event), Previous: event}) } } sortChanges(changes) return changes } func compareIndicators(previous forecast.Indicators, current forecast.Indicators) []Change { var changes []Change for _, item := range []struct { name string previous bool current bool }{ {name: "thunder", previous: previous.Thunder, current: current.Thunder}, {name: "snow", previous: previous.Snow, current: current.Snow}, {name: "ice", previous: previous.Ice, current: current.Ice}, } { if item.previous == item.current { continue } changeType := item.name + "_risk_change" if item.current { changes = append(changes, Change{Type: changeType, Message: fmt.Sprintf("%s risk is now present.", item.name), Current: "present"}) } else { changes = append(changes, Change{Type: changeType, Message: fmt.Sprintf("%s risk is no longer present.", item.name), Previous: "present"}) } } return changes } func aggregateIndicators(dayparts []forecast.DaypartSummary) forecast.Indicators { out := forecast.Indicators{} for _, daypart := range dayparts { out.Thunder = out.Thunder || daypart.Indicators.Thunder out.Snow = out.Snow || daypart.Indicators.Snow out.Ice = out.Ice || daypart.Indicators.Ice } return out } func alertSet(alerts []forecast.AlertOverlap) map[string]struct{} { out := map[string]struct{}{} for _, alert := range alerts { event := alert.Event if event == "" { event = alert.Headline } if event != "" { out[event] = struct{}{} } } return out } func precipitationCategory(value float64) string { switch { case value >= 70: return "high" case value >= 50: return "likely" case value >= 20: return "possible" default: return "low" } } func differenceAtLeast(previous float64, current float64, threshold float64) bool { if threshold <= 0 { return previous != current } return math.Abs(current-previous) >= threshold } func clock(t time.Time) string { return t.Format("15:04") } func sortChanges(items []Change) { sort.SliceStable(items, func(i, j int) bool { if items[i].Type == items[j].Type { return items[i].Message < items[j].Message } return items[i].Type < items[j].Type }) }
